⚠️ Note: This list reflects the current national team roster. The official 26-player World Cup squad will be confirmed by FIFA in June 2026.
Goalkeepers
- L. Horníček — 23 years old
- M. Jedlička — 27 years old
- M. Kovář — 25 years old
Defenders
- Š. Chaloupek — 22 years old
- V. Coufal — 33 years old
- T. Holeš — 32 years old
- R. Hranáč — 25 years old
- V. Jemelka — 30 years old
- D. Jurásek — 25 years old
- L. Krejčí — 26 years old
- M. Vitík — 22 years old
- J. Zelený — 33 years old
Midfielders
- L. Červ — 24 years old
- V. Darida — 35 years old
- A. Karabec — 22 years old
- T. Ladra — 28 years old
- L. Provod — 29 years old
- M. Sadílek — 26 years old
- T. Souček — 30 years old
- P. Šulc — 25 years old
Forwards
- T. Chorý — 30 years old
- M. Chytil — 26 years old
- J. Kliment — 32 years old
- P. Schick — 29 years old
- D. Višinský — 22 years old
